This level of intolerance is disturbing,says Amol Palekar

‘Just because I don’t agree with your thoughts,are you going to shoot me?’asked the deeply-moved actor

His murder has certainly agitated people from all walks of life but it was Narendra Dabholkar’s close friend,actor Amol Palekar,who was more vocal about his deep anguish. “I had met him two days ago. It is irrelevant how close I was to him,but it is more important to ask how much more tolerant we are going to be [towards such attacks,” Palekar told Newsline. The actor and his wife Sandhya Gokhale were present at the morgue at Sassoon General Hospital.

Palekar said what is even more shocking is that such an incident happened in a city like Pune. “Recent attacks like the one at Bhandarkar Oriental Research Institute makes me wonder how progressive we really are. Just because I don’t agree with your thoughts,are you going to shoot me? This increasing level of intolerance is extremely disturbing,” Palekar said.

The actor said Maharashtra is a state known for its progressive movements. “In such a state if a person who represents a progressive movement should have such an end,then it is extremely painful. He was as it were the last of one of the Trojans,” Palekar said. The actor also extolled the simple life that Dabholkar led. “He came to Pune by a state transport bus and since Dabholkar has no personal gain in anything that he does,power lobbies find him even more difficult to deal with,” he said.

A staunch fighter of social dogmas and superstitions,Dabholkar was in the forefront of the campaign to persuade the state government to pass an anti-superstition and black magic bill. It was opposed by certain sections of the Warkari sect. Hindu extremist organisations have opposing such a bill but Dabholkar believed that he was not against anyone’s faith but against superstition. “It is extremely disturbing when two successive governments don’t show the initiative to table the bill. Really,where are we heading?” Palekar asked.

The actor recalled that he and Dabholkar had shared a platform. “He is a selfless man without any personal gain. If a person can create awareness about eradicating superstition even in rural areas,one can imagine his ability to impact the common man,” Palekar said.
